ARRT Tabletop Exercise 2023

Report
Alaska Regional Response Team

Ms. Angella Thuotte, USCG ARRT Coordinator, conducted a roll call of the ARRT Members and the Onscene Coordinators. Mr. Graham Wood, ADEC Alternate Tri-Chair, Ms. Beth Sheldrake, EPA Tri-Chair, and Mr. Mark Everett, USCG Tri-Chair, offered opening remarks. Mr. Everett presented an overview of the actions of the ARRT since the September 2022 meeting (See Slide 9). Major events and milestones include the following: Annual Report to National Response Team (NRT) and Endangered Species Act compliance report is drafted. ARRT Tri-Chairs and Coordinators from EPA and USCG attended the National Response Team/ Regional Response Teams Co-Chairs Meeting February 13-16, 2023. Announcement from Champion that they will no longer be producing Corexit, the most common dispersant planned for use. USCG Headquarters proposed a national restructuring of the ACP format.
